Gear oil pump causes parts to wear

The gear oil pump is an important part of the high-pressure oil that can lift the low-pressure oil in the fuel tank through a pair of involute gears with the same parameters and the same or a circular arc gear. A power unit that converts the mechanical energy of an engine into hydraulic energy. The gear pump has large flow, high pressure, high conveying viscosity and good reliability. However, wear and tear are prone to occur during use, and daily maintenance and maintenance should be observed.

Long-term operation of the gear pump will cause internal leakage after the internal parts are worn out. Generally, the internal leakage between the gear end face and the thrust plate will decrease. As the internal wear clearance increases, the self-priming ability of the gear pump will be worse and the pressure will be higher. The lower the flow, the smaller the gear pump flow. The internal leakage of the gear oil pump causes the pressure and flow to become smaller. The leakage area between the floating bushing and the gear end face is large, causing the main part of the internal leakage. This part of the leakage accounted for about 50% to 70% of the total internal leakage. The gear oil pump with worn inner leakage has a lower volumetric efficiency, and the output power of the oil pump is much lower than the input power. All of its losses are converted into heat, which can cause the gear pump to overheat. If the joint plane is pressed, the floating sleeve will wear due to a small amount of movement during operation, and as a result, the pressure flow will decrease, and such a floating sleeve must be replaced or repaired.

1. The four bearing sleeves in the pump are floatingly installed in the pump body, and the end face interval is automatically adjusted according to the working pressure. Therefore, the pressure of the pump is stable, the output flow pulsation is small, and the volumetric efficiency is high.

2. The gear oil pump is mainly composed of gears, shafts, pump bodies, pump covers, bearing sleeves, shaft end seals and other components. The gears and shafts are subjected to strict heat treatment, have high hardness and wear resistance, and are installed in the bushing together with the shaft. All moving parts in the pump are lubricated with the medium they transport.

3. Regularly check the gear pump gear and thrust plate wear.

4. In particular, when conveying media with poor lubricity, please specify when ordering. In order to select the special wear-resistant material for the medium flow-through parts that the gear pump is exposed to during the production process.
